Understanding High Risk Gateway in Xinjiang

A high risk gateway is a payment processing system that handles transactions deemed high-risk by payment processors. These risks often stem from factors like geographic location, merchant type, or industry. In Xinjiang, the unique combination of local market characteristics and international trade dynamics amplifies the complexity of high risk gateway operations. Key Challenges in Xinjiang's High Risk Gateway Landscape

The high risk gateway landscape in Xinjiang is characterized by several key challenges:

  • Regulatory Compliance: Navigating China's increasingly complex regulatory environment requires a deep understanding of local laws and regulations.
  • Payment System Integration: Integrating high risk gateways with existing payment systems can be a daunting task, requiring technical expertise and strategic planning.
  • Merchant Onboarding: Onboarding merchants, particularly those operating in high-risk industries, demands a thorough risk assessment and ongoing monitoring.
  • Transaction Monitoring: Effective transaction monitoring is crucial to detecting and preventing fraudulent activity, minimizing chargebacks, and maintaining a positive reputation.
